CQP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

150 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cheniere Energy (CQP)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$12.6B — up 34% from $9.44B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 34 funds opened new CQP positions and 11 closed out — a net gain of 23 holders — while 45 added to existing stakes and 37 trimmed.

The largest buyer was ALPS Advisors, adding an estimated $39.7M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$14.1M.
